Embora possa ser tentador usar palavras-chave SQL como nomes de variáveis para sua conveniência, isso pode levar a erros e confusão. Adotar práticas recomendadas para a nomenclatura de variáveis e evitar o uso de palavras-chave SQL ajuda a garantir que seu código seja claro, consistente e livre de erros.
Entendendo e Utilizando o ORACLE_HOME no Oracle Database
Compreender o que é ORACLE_HOME, onde está localizado e como é utilizado, é fundamental para uma gestão eficaz do seu ambiente de banco de dados Oracle. Esta compreensão permitirá que você configure e gerencie seu ambiente de banco de dados de maneira mais eficaz.
Entendendo a Ordem de Prioridade na Utilização do TNS_ADMIN no Oracle
Neste artigo, exploramos a importância e a ordem de prioridade do TNS_ADMIN no Oracle, uma variável de configuração crucial para a localização dos arquivos de configuração de rede. Discutimos como o Oracle primeiro verifica a variável de ambiente TNS_ADMIN, seguido pelo Registro do Windows, e finalmente recorre ao diretório NETWORK\ADMIN em ORACLE_HOME se as duas primeiras opções não estiverem definidas. A compreensão desta ordem é essencial para evitar conflitos de configuração e manter um ambiente de banco de dados Oracle eficiente, especialmente ao lidar com múltiplas instâncias ou ‘homes’ do Oracle.
Como Indicar o Caminho do TNSNAMES.ORA no Registro do Windows
Este artigo fornece um guia passo a passo sobre como indicar o caminho do arquivo TNSNAMES.ORA no Registro do Windows para o Oracle Client. A necessidade de manipular o registro é enfatizada como uma tarefa que deve ser abordada com cautela, já que alterações incorretas podem resultar em problemas significativos no sistema. O procedimento detalha como navegar para a chave de registro correta, criar um novo valor de sequência chamado TNS_ADMIN, e inserir o caminho para o diretório que contém o arquivo TNSNAMES.ORA. O artigo encerra recomendando que os usuários reiniciem o serviço ou aplicativo tentando acessar o Oracle para que as alterações entrem em vigor.
Como Utilizar o Comando Sudo no Linux de Maneira Segura
No ambiente de TI, garantir a segurança é de suma importância, seja você um administrador de sistemas, DBA ou profissional de DevOps. Nesse contexto, o comando sudo no Linux é uma ferramenta essencial que, quando usada corretamente, proporciona controle e segurança ao sistema. Ao aplicar práticas recomendadas como limitação de acesso, uso do princípio do menor privilégio, registro de atividades e implementação da autenticação de dois fatores (2FA), é possível aumentar significativamente a segurança do seu ambiente Linux.
Gerenciando Portas do Banco de Dados com o firewall-cmd no Linux
Este artigo apresenta um guia prático sobre como usar o firewall-cmd no Linux para gerenciar as portas do banco de dados. Fornecemos instruções passo a passo para adicionar portas ao firewall, listar regras atuais e verificar o status do firewall. Adicionalmente, demos exemplos práticos de como abrir portas para MySQL/MariaDB, PostgreSQL e MongoDB.
Convertendo WebP para PNG no Ubuntu 22.04
Neste artigo, exploramos como converter arquivos WebP para PNG no Ubuntu 22.04, utilizando o pacote webp e o comando dwebp. Além disso, discutimos como manipular a qualidade da imagem durante a conversão e implementamos um script Bash prático para automatizar o processo de conversão de arquivos WebP encontrados em um diretório específico para PNG a cada 5 minutos.
Diferenças entre a arquitetura do Linux de 32 bits e 64 bits: Uma Análise Abrangente
Este artigo explora as diferenças entre a arquitetura do Linux de 32 bits e 64 bits. Apesar de a arquitetura de 32 bits ter sido o padrão durante muitos anos, a arquitetura de 64 bits tornou-se predominante devido à sua capacidade de alocar mais memória, processar mais dados por ciclo de clock e sua compatibilidade com os mais recentes softwares e jogos. Exemplos práticos, como renderização de vídeo, jogos modernos, softwares recentes e gerenciamento de grandes bancos de dados, ajudam a ilustrar as vantagens do uso de uma arquitetura de 64 bits.
Acelerando Consultas JSON no Oracle 19c com Índices
Neste artigo, mergulhamos no uso de índices funcionais para acelerar consultas em campos JSON no Oracle 19c. Demonstramos a criação de uma tabela para armazenar dados JSON, a inserção de vários registros, a criação de um índice funcional em um campo JSON e a execução de uma consulta eficiente usando esse índice. Embora o Oracle 19c não seja um banco de dados NoSQL, ainda é possível otimizar a manipulação de dados JSON através da implementação inteligente de índices.
Embarcando na Jornada JSON com Oracle 19c e PHP 7.2
Neste artigo, exploramos o armazenamento e a manipulação de dados JSON no Oracle 19c usando PHP 7.2. Abordamos a criação de uma tabela com um campo para armazenar os dados JSON, a conexão do PHP com o Oracle, a inserção de dados JSON na tabela e a consulta e atualização dos dados. Embora o Oracle 19c não tenha um tipo de dados JSON nativo, é possível trabalhar com JSON usando tipos de dados VARCHAR2, CLOB ou BLOB e funções embutidas para manipulação de JSON.